Recruitee

Recruitee is a collaborative hiring platform designed for growing companies that want to involve their entire team in the recruiting process. It offers a clean interface, strong employer branding tools, and powerful automation to streamline high-volume hiring. Recruitee is popular with European companies and remote-first organizations.

Agile CRM

★★★★4.4/5

Agile CRM is an all-in-one CRM platform that combines sales, marketing, and customer service tools at an affordable price point. It offers a generous free plan for up to 10 users, making it one of the best free CRM options for small teams. Agile CRM is popular with startups and small businesses looking to consolidate their tools.

Agile CRM

Freemium

Free to start

Free: $0 · Solo: $16/user/mo · Team: $19/user/mo · Enterprise: custom
